  1. Michael Jordan played 15 seasons for the Bulls and Wizards. He averaged 30.1 points, 6.2 rebounds, 5.3 assists and 2.3 steals in 1,072 regular-season games. He was selected to play in 14 All-Star games. He won the Rookie of the Year award, 1 Defensive Player of the Year award, 5 MVP awards, 6 Finals MVP awards and 6 NBA championships. He was inducted into the Hall of Fame in 2009.
